1.) Social Media Signals
It's not a secret that Google, Bing and other major search engines have been using online conversations as part of their algorithm for ranking for some years now. When people tweet, like or comment on a piece of content, this is called a social engagement. A piece of content with more social engagements will show higher social signals. Social signals are utilized by search engines to determine the quality of content. It's a way of evaluating what content people find useful in comparison to what their algorithm determines to be of high quality. If an article receives a lot of social shares, it can be instantly indexable.

2) Link Building
It's long gone of going out and soliciting websites to link to your site. With the advent of Google's Panda and Penguin algorithm, SEOs are forced to create links in the traditional way to create quality content that is link-worthy. But how do you reach websites willing to link to your content if they are not directly approached as an "unnatural" link building technique? Social media is the way to go. Social media lets you publish your content to relevant audiences who may be willing to link to your content, if it is worth linking to. These people will be able to share your content with other people increasing your influence.

4.) Brand Recognition and Signals
Brand identity and awareness can tell search engines much about the credibility of your site and how much it should be considered reliable in their ranking algorithms. In addition to boosting your content Social media can also to increase awareness of your brand. Google calls this co-citation. Making these co-citations with social media can help increase Google's trust and confidence in your web page and also assist by using branded search terms.
